Tae-hyeong is a Korean name that is typically given to boys. The name is of Korean origin and is composed of two elements: "Tae," which means "great" or "big," and "Hyeong," which translates to "brother" or "elder brother." When combined, Tae-hyeong can be interpreted to mean "great brother" or "big brother."

In Korean culture, names often hold significant meanings and can reflect the parents' hopes and aspirations for their child. The name Tae-hyeong may symbolize the wish for the child to grow up to be a protective and caring older sibling or to embody qualities associated with a respected elder brother.

Korean names are usually written in Hangul, the Korean alphabet, which is composed of phonetic symbols. The name Tae-hyeong is written as "태형" in Hangul characters. Each syllable in the name corresponds to a specific sound, creating a harmonious and balanced overall pronunciation.
